Summary
A campaign debate between vice-presidential candidates Dan Quayle (Republican, and incumbent vice president), Al Gore (Democratic, and senator from Tennessee), and James Stockdale (independent; retired U.S. Navy vice-admiral and H. Ross Perot's running mate) on Oct. 13, 1992 at Georgia Tech University, Atlanta, Ga. The issues debated include taxes, economic policies, and abortion and other moral issues. Also includes commentary by reporter Dan Rather.
